That basic idea has already been done in BB6.

Big Brother informed the housemates that he would tell them two lies one week. The first lie was that that week's nominations were optional - nominations are compulsory, as per the rules.

Big Brother then told them that the housemates who had nominated faced the public vote - this was the second lie. In fact, the housemates who did not nominate faced the public vote.

For the eviction twist, Davina announced the two housemates who recieved the most public votes, and everyone else had to vote to evict one of the two.
